EFI to Integrate PowerPage PCL 5C Interpreter into Fiery XJe Controller

SAN MATEO, Calif. --- October 14, 1996 --- Electronics for Imaging, Inc. (NASDAQ:EFII), a pioneer and leading supplier of technologies for high quality color printing over computer networks, and Pipeline, an international software developer specializing in page description languages and custom printer drivers, today announced a licensing agreement under which EFI will license Pipeline's PowerPage PCL 5C interpreter and Windows 3.1, Windows 95 and Windows NT drivers. EFI will integrate the interpreter and drivers into its Fiery® XJe™ embedded controllers used in Fiery Driven™ desktop color laser printers.

"We are committed to providing the most complete, high-performance color printing solutions for corporate, graphic arts and print for pay environments," said Dan Avida, EFI's president and CEO. "PCL support will allow Fiery Driven desktop color laser printers to deliver greater functionality for an even wider range of users and applications."

"We are very pleased to be partnering with the leader in color print controllers," said Steve Kochan, president of Pipeline. "EFI is filling a huge void in the desktop color printing market by making PCL 5C available as part of a powerful printing solution."

PowerPage PCL 5C is a fully compatible implementation of Hewlett Packard's PCL 5C page description language, which is widely used in Windows computing environments. PowerPage PCL 5C incorporates continuous tone color printing and offers a selectable resolution capability enabling it to support engines rated at any designated resolution.

EFI's Fiery XJe controllers bring new levels of print quality and performance to the desktop color laser printer market. Featuring many of the innovations and technologies found in EFI's market-leading Fiery XJ™ Color Servers™ for digital color copiers, Fiery Driven printers are currently available from Canon, Inc., Digital Equipment Corporation and IBM.

About Electronics for Imaging

Electronics for Imaging, Inc. (EFI) is the industry pioneer and market leader in the development of products and technologies that enable high-quality digital color printing over computer networks. The company's Fiery Color Servers incorporate advanced hardware and software technologies to achieve fast, photographic-quality color output and provide network connectivity for a range of devices, including color copiers from all leading vendors, wide-format plotters and digital presses. Fiery XJe Controllers leverage these same technologies to increase the output speed and improve the print quality of Fiery Driven desktop color laser printers.

EFI's products are distributed by the company's blue-chip OEM partners ---Canon, Digital Equipment Corporation, IBM, Eastman Kodak, Minolta, Océ, Ricoh and Xerox. Fiery Color Servers and Fiery Driven color printers are installed worldwide in leading corporations, advertising agencies, graphic design studios and print-for-pay businesses. Founded in 1989 and headquartered in San Mateo, Calif., the company employs approximately 300 people and has 22 worldwide sales offices. Its stock is traded on the NASDAQ national market system under the symbol EFII.

About Pipeline

Pipeline is a New Jersey-based supplier of page description language technologies and custom printer drivers for the OEM market. The company is primarily known for its PostScript and PCL interpreters licensed under the brand name PowerPage. The PowerPage product line includes: PowerPage Level 2, a PostScript Level 2 interpreter, PowerPage Level 2J, optimized to support the Asian market, PowerPage Level 2C, optimized to support high-speed processing of complex CorelDRAW 5 and CorelDRAW 6 images, TypeOne™, the grayscale font rasterizer for the decryption, decoding, and rendering of Adobe Type 1 fonts, a collection of 35 ATM-compatible Type 1 format fonts, PowerPage DLL, a Windows 3.1 compatible 32-bit DLL version of the Level 2 interpreter, PowerPage GDI, engineered specifically for Windows applications, brings affordable host-based printing to budget-priced printers, and PowerPage PCL 5/5C/5e emulations. Pipeline has licensed their leading-edge technology to more than 30 companies including Agfa, Corel Corporation, Intel, Island Graphics Corporations, Konica Business Machines, U.S.A., Inc., LaserMaster Corporation, Polaroid, DataCard, Summagraphics, Eastman Kodak, Olympus, Fujitsu Ltd., Sony, Sharp Corporation, Hitachi Ltd., and Raster Graphics / ONYX.
